Swedish Minister Shows Interest in Maritime Innovation Project EfficienSea

On 9 November 2011, Swedish Minister for EU Affairs Birgitta Ohlsson visited the international project EfficienSea, which is lead by the Danish Maritime Authority. The project has a total of 16 partners, among these four Swedish partners.

The international project EfficienSea attracts political attention, and there is a desire for the project results to be spread in the maritime environment.

EfficienSea

EfficienSea is a flagship project under the EU Strategy for the Baltic Sea Region. The aim of the Strategy for the Baltic Sea Region is to create regional synergies in the work ensuring an attractive, sustainable and safe Baltic Sea region. The EfficienSea project contributes to the Strategy for the Baltic Sea Region by striving for the Baltic Sea Region to become leading within e-Navigation.

The development should continue

The EfficienSea project is organized into four thematic work packages, and the Swedish Minister Birgitta Ohlsson was given a broad presentation of the comprehensive project. Among other things, she heard about the recruitment measures taken by the project as well as the project’s development of risk assessment tools and standards for aids to navigation.

The Minister concluded that it is important that the development is continued, also after the planned finalization of the project in January 2012. The results must be used, and they must be put in play in Europe and the world, Birgitta Ohlsson pointed out.
